Chabad to host Chanukah events in Robbinsville, Hamilton

A Menorah Lighting ceremony is set to take place on Monday, December 7, 2015 beginning at 3:45 p.m. at the Hamilton Municipal Building.

Chabad is slated to host a Menorah Workshop from 4 to 6 p.m. on Wednesday, December 9. The event will be held at the Home Depot located at 750 Highway 130 in Robbinsville. The free workshop will include a build your own menorah activity, dreidels and donuts. R.S.V.P.

Robbinsville’s Community Chanukah Party is set to take place at 7 p.m. on Thursday, Decemeber 10 at the Robbinsville Senior Center, 1117 Highway 130 in Robbinsville. The event will feature a Kosher Chinese buffet, latkes, donuts and music. The suggested donation for the event is $36 and attendants are encouraged to R.S.V.P.

A county-wide Chanukah Menorah Car Parade is also set to take place on Saturday, December 12 starting in Robbinsville.
